Super Mario UniMaker
An easy-to-use level design tool. Featuring over twenty built-in themes and support for customized effects, graphics and songs that can be packed with your courses.

Why Super Mario UniMaker mods break
A mod is compiled against one version of a game. When the game updates, anything that reached into the parts that moved stops working, and it usually stops working silently rather than with a message that explains itself.

Why is a mod listed as broken when it works for me?
Compatibility depends on your exact game version and the rest of your load order. A mod marked as broken in one release may work fine on an older one, which is exactly why the version is recorded next to the claim rather than a bare yes or no.
